Basement Waterproofing
Basement Waterproofing is an essential (task) for homeowners and businesses alike! It can help to prevent costly damage from water seeping in and causing structural weakening of the foundation. Neglecting such a task can lead to devastating results, leaving one with expensive repairs.
However, many don't know where to start when it comes to waterproofing their basement. That's why it's important to understand the basics of this process and its benefits. First off, there are two primary types of waterproofing: inside-out and outside-in.
Inside-out waterproofing involves sealing the inside walls of your basement with material such as epoxy or polyurethane coatings which creates a barrier against moisture seepage. Outside-in waterproofing refers to applying a concrete coating on the exterior walls which prevents water from entering inwards. Depending on the severity of your situation, both methods may be necessary to ensure complete protection.
In addition, proper drainage must be set up so that any excess water is channeled away from the structure before it has a chance to enter and cause trouble. This can involve installing French drains around the perimeter of your home or business as well as sump pumps if needful! Such measures will help keep your property safe from potential flooding issues down the road.
Finally, regular inspections of your basement should be carried out in order to detect any early signs of damage or deterioration due to water exposure. If something doesn't seem right, then it's best act upon it quickly before further problems arise--especially when dealing with wetness residing within confined spaces! Taking these steps now will save you time and money later on while maintaining a healthy environment for all who inhabit it!
